| 問題分類 |
一般 |
|
| |
A. |
為了讓客服支援工程師能有效的掌握您問題發生的原因並快速的解答問題,不論您透過何種方式尋求技術支援(網頁、Email、電話),都請您務必將您所使用的環境與所參考使用的巨盛技術文件(電路圖、韌體、Layout、平台函式庫)版本與日期,您的設計上做過哪些的修改,提供給我們參考。強烈的建議您使用網頁作為您問題詢問的窗口,它在我們的客服支援程序上是會被最優先處理的。 |
| |
 |
|
|
| 問題分類 |
IC |
|
| |
A. |
此 IC 工作電壓為 Core 1.8V, IO/ADC 3.3V, 支援 3.3V with 5V I/O Tolerance 的 Port 只有 P4, P5, P6, P7[2:0],其餘的 I/O Pin 腳當接 5V 時都有可能造成 Pin 腳擊穿的結果,須特別注意。詳細電氣特性規格請詳見 D_CSC3800-Lite Datasheet Chapter20有關電氣特性章節。有關 K_CSC3816 電路中 ADC_IN0 (Pin 13) 直接接上電源作為電壓檢測, 是因為此產品電路電源來源為 1.5V 鹼性電池, 若設計時使用其他電源來源, 需考量電壓準位, 以避免超出規格限制造成 IC 毀損。 |
|
| |
 |
|
|
| |
A. |
有。請參考 D_CSC3800-Lite Datasheet Chapter 16。 |
| |
 |
|
|
| |
A. |
是。請參考網址http://www.mp3licensing.com/licensees/ic_dsp.asp |
| |
 |
|
|
| |
A. |
1-bit ECC correction。 |
| |
 |
|
|
| |
A. |
可以。MASK ROM 大小為 192KByte。 |
| |
 |
|
|
| |
A. |
有。CSC3800 最多有 2 組 UART 可供使用。ㄧ組為 16550 compatible,一組為 8051 UART。使用16550 UART(P1[3],P1[4]);其詳細設定請參閱D_CSC3800-Lite Chapter 15。若客戶想同時使用兩組UART,例如一組接GPS,一組接PC,其設定方式請注意: 16550 P1[3]( Rx ) 與 P1[4] ( Tx ) 接GPS,8051 P0[6] ( Rx ) 與 P0[7] ( Tx )接PC ,所以EXTRA_CTL2暫存器的SWUARTIO要設定為"1"。使用8051 UART 請注意其SFR的UARTCTL(98H), UARTBUF(99H)以及SCON(UART CONTROL REGISTER)與SBUF(UART DATA REGISTER),且P0CNF 的bit6與bit7都要設定為"1" (set port as GPIO)。 |
| |
 |
|
|
| |
A. |
可透過External Memory Mapping 的方式來達成, 詳細方法請參考 D_CSC3800-Lite Chapter11。外接SRAM接腳為:
Address Bus:ROMADDR[16:0]
Data Bus:ROMDATA[7:0]
CS(Chip Select):P1[0] ( Chip Select也可選用P1[1]或是P1[2] )
WE(Write Enable):P3[1]
OE(Output Enable):P3[2] |
| |
 |
|
|
| |
A. |
請先確認3.3V & 1.8V工作電壓皆正常,震盪器12MHZ是否有震盪,Reset pin為 high,Ev PIN 為外接pull-high R,TEST PIN 為外接 pull-down R。若上述皆正常,則檢查 Program ROM 的address & Data bus,是否是正常的 fetch code 動作。 |
| |
 |
|
|
| |
A. |
CSC3800 的顯示是透過 LCM 模組來完成,目前建議方式是採用 Parallel Mode External Memory Mapping 的方法控制 LCM Controller。外接LCM接腳為:
A0: ROM_A0
ROM Bus: ROMDATA[7:0]
/RES: P3[3]
/WR: ROM_WE( P3[1] )
/RD: ROM_OE ( P3[2] )
/CS1: EXTMEMCEB2 ( P1[1] )
目前平台採用的是單色 LCM,並未實際接過彩色 LCM,有興趣採用彩屏方案客戶可先將相關技術資料提供我方評估。 |
| |
 |
|
|
| |
A. |
當 Host Mode 時, 主 CPU (8051) 需要模擬 PC 端所需要處理的動作 (File System…等),一但完成 Allocate 動作後即啟動 DMA 作資料讀寫動作,故傳輸速度的快慢與當時 CPU 所需要處理的工作量與完成裝置檔案管理搜尋配置的時間有關。當然 Device 本身的特性也是影響傳輸速度的主要原因之ㄧ。 |
| |
 |
|
| 問題分類 |
平台-料件 |
|
| |
A. |
有關於 Crystal 的規範,請參考 D_CSC3800-Lite Chapter 20.3。 |
| |
 |
|
|
| |
A. |
平台上所採用的 LCM 模組 LCM-A-DB 型號為 JSS59001 STN-LCD,Resolution: 132*32,parallel mode,controller 為 NOVATEK 22NT7532V002)。
供應商聯絡方式:
智盛電子(深圳)有限公司 www.infomax.co.uk
香港九龍灣常怡道33號宏力工業大廈3樓18室
Tel : 852-2331-3377
Mobile : 13078834078Mr. Steven 郭
Email: stevenguo@126.com |
| |
 |
|
|
| |
A. |
平台上所採用的 LCM 模組 FM-RT-ADP 型號為 FM Receiver: JFR 119C,FM Transmitter: JFT 170。
供應商聯絡方式:
貿登興業股份有限公司(Maotek) www.maotek.com
台北縣中和市中山路三段110號5F-8
Tel: 886-2-8221-8598 Ext:122
Mobil:886-932-909330Mr. 石家豪
Email: bart@jidas.com.tw |
| |
 |
|
|
| |
A. |
平台上目前所採用的字型控制方式為 Serial Mode,支援的 IC 型號為 SST25VF040/SST25LF040。 |
| |
|
|
 |
|
|
| |
A. |
OXDK-3800 平台目前支援的 NAND 為 SLC Type, 截至目前為止所支援的廠牌及型號有:
Samsung 128MB K9F1G080UA
Samsung 512MB K9K4G08U0M
Samsung 1GB K9W8G08U1M
Samsung 1GB K9K8G08U0A
Samsung 1GB K9K8G08U0M
Samsung 2GB K9WAG08U1A
Samsung 4GB K9NBG08U5A
Hynix 2GB HY27UH08AG5M
Micron 1GB MT29F8G08FACWP
其他廠牌或型號的支援,可隨時依據需求機動調整,若有需要這方面的協助,請洽 OXDK 客服支援。 |
|
| |
|
|
 |
|
|
| |
A. |
多數的 Flash ROM 皆能在平台上執行,例如 ATMEL、SST、Winbond 等,但考量 ISP 線上更新機制功能,我們強烈建議您採用 SST39VF010、SST39VF020、SST39VF040。 |
|
| |
|
|
 |
|
|
| |
A. |
目前平台上所使用的 DAC 模組 DAC-M1-DB 是採用 Wolfson W8731,但只要是 I2S 介面的 DAC 皆可支援,只要依據個別 DAC 的特性在程式上修改即可。目前在平台上驗證過的其他 DAC方案有 HOLTEK HT82V737,TI PCM1770。 |
|
| |
|
|
 |
|
| 問題分類 |
平台-硬體 |
|
| |
A. |
OXDK3800_80pin平台未將ROM A17走線至子板任一I/O相接,導致4個bank的程式無法在CSC3800-L80 80pin的平台動作。當程式擴充為4個bank時,可將子板上無使用的GPIO接腳跳接至母板上的A17(J52_2),其程式上設定需修改L51_BANK.A51(GPIO&PORT設定,BANK數)。建議將P1[6]拿來接A17,硬體上請將J52_2與子板上的J1 PIN3相接,R4請拿掉。P1[6]這根IO的RESET VALUE為0,會進入SPECIAL FUNCTION,所以程式上要將此PIN設為GPIO (Output)。並請在MAIN.C中,變數宣告後的第一行程式加入新增程式
mRINDEXSetBit(P1CNF, bit6);
mRINDEXSetBit(P1DIR, bit6);
mRINDEXClrBit(P1DATA, bit6); |
|
| |
|
|
 |
|
|
| |
A. |
OXDK3800_L128與OXDK3800_L80 的 FONT CLK pin設定不同(L128 PIN為P2[0];L80 PIN為P1[5]),所以請將專案中的 FONTLIB.H 修改成
#define SPI_CLK_HIP15 = 1;
#define SPI_CLK_LOP15 = 0;
再重新組譯即可。
|
|
| |
|
|
 |
|
|
| |
A. |
目前OXDK平台的產品開發上,巨盛所使用的開發環境是採用玄積(Compiler)的ROMTER-IIIA,若客戶在開發的過程中,遭遇Code Download不順利,當機...等問題,幾乎都是ROMTER速度無法匹配,或是電源端的差異...等,而非IC端或是平台本身的問題,此時強烈建議採用與巨盛相同的環境,如此較有利於問題的澄清,提升開發效率。ROMTER相關訊息請參考www.caprilion.com.tw/romter.htm
*CSC3800的CPU CLK是15MHZ,所以速度要求必須在66ns以上,如果ROMTER模擬的速度只有90ns,這樣是不符合標準的(ROMTER要求最低速度-45ns)。 |
|
| |
|
|
 |
|
| 問題分類 |
平台-韌體 |
|
| |
A. |
平台預計於 2007 第四季提供完整的 ISP 功能,可透過 PC、USB、UART 作 ISP,在此之前,目前平台僅提供 USB0 ISP。ISP 時的注意事項有:
1. USB Device 必需是 High Speed。
2. ISP 前先 Format。
3. 裝置內只存放欲更新之單一短檔名檔案。
*如何將 ISP 機制加入專案之中,請參考 Application Note AN_ISP 中有詳細說明。 |
|
| |
|
|
 |
|
|
| |
A. |
OXDK 平台因 File System 架構與記憶體配置的關係, 目前僅能支援 512 Byte/Sector 的裝置 (大多數裝置使用此配置),而對於少數 2 KByte/Sector 的裝置,很報歉 OXDK 平台暫時無法支援。我們預計在下一代 OXDK-3700 平台上 (2007 年第四季發表) 開始支援此種檔案結構。 |
|
| |
|
|
 |
|
|
| |
A. |
OXDK 平台目前支援數位相機的格式為 Mass Storage Class,因為 PTP 檔案傳輸格式速度十分緩慢,我們並不傾向建立在我們的平台 LIB之中。對於少數非 MSC 的相機,建議可直接取出記憶卡,透過直接記憶卡讀取的方式做支援。
|
|
| |
|
|
 |
|
|
| |
A. |
我們目前所採用的開發環境為Keil C 的 Keil uVision3, CA51 V8.02 或 Keil uVision2, CA51 V7.07。 |
|
| |
|
|
 |
|
|
| |
A. |
請參考 Application Note AN_ROM-Usage 中有詳細的說明。 |
|
| |
|
|
 |
|
|
| |
A. |
FM的Transmitter與Receiver的控制方式可用GPIO來控制,在OXDK-3800平台上的I/O PIN規劃如下:
(1) FM Transmitter是用以下三根I/O來控制
FM_Tx_CLK:P7[1] CSC3800-L80 請視所需功能找GPIO來控制
FM_Tx_DATA:P0[6]
FM_Tx_CE:P1[5] CSC3800-L80 請視所需功能找GPIO來控制
(2) FM Receiver是用I2C I/F來控制
FM_Rx_CLK:I2C CLK ( P0[0] )
FM_Rx_DATA:I2C DATA ( P0[1] ) |
|
| |
|
|
 |
|
|
| |
A. |
請參考D_CSC3800-LITE datasheet。
Chapter 18.4 REGISTER DESCRIPTION。
Chapter 2.5 CSM8051 INTERRUPT TABLE。 |
|
| |
|
|
 |
|
|
| |
A. |
請參考 Application Note AN_USB-DMA 中有詳細的說明。 |
|
| |
|
|
 |
|